DengiAll Vaccine Trial

Project Title: A Phase III, Multicenter,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o- Controlled Study to Evaluate the Efficacy, Immunogenicity and Safety of Single dose of Dengue Tetravalent Vaccine, Live Attenuated (Recombinant, Lyophilized) – “DengiAll” of Panacea Biotec Limited in Healthy Indian Adults

Year: 2024- Ongoing
